diff --git a/WordPress/Classes/Login/URL+InsecureConnection.swift b/WordPress/Classes/Login/URL+InsecureConnection.swift
new file mode 100644
index 000000000000..3879dc6e517b
--- /dev/null
+++ b/WordPress/Classes/Login/URL+InsecureConnection.swift
@@ -0,0 +1,21 @@
+import Foundation
+
+extension URL {
+ private static let loopbackHosts: Set = ["localhost", "127.0.0.1", "::1"]
+
+ /// Whether sending credentials to this URL would use an unencrypted connection to a remote host.
+ ///
+ /// Only loopback destinations are exempt. Names like `*.local` (resolved over the LAN via mDNS)
+ /// and `*.test` (resolved by whatever DNS the network provides) do not guarantee a local
+ /// connection, so they are treated the same as any other remote host.
+ var isInsecureConnection: Bool {
+ guard scheme?.lowercased() == "http" else {
+ return false
+ }
+ guard let host = host(percentEncoded: false)?.lowercased() else {
+ // A scheme of "http" with no parseable host cannot be proven local. Treat it as insecure.
+ return true
+ }
+ return !Self.loopbackHosts.contains(host)
+ }
+}
